The Pros and Cons of Real Estate Investment

Why Real Estate is Sturdy and Secure

Real estate investment is often considered a more concrete and reliable choice compared to cryptocurrency. Here are some key reasons why:

Real Assets and Tangible Value: Real estate is a physical asset with a tangible value. Unlike cryptocurrencies, which are merely digital entries, real estate has a long-standing history and legal backing that protects it from being 'stolen' or diluted. Government Oversight: Local and national governments track real estate transactions, which offers a layer of transparency and security. This means that when you buy a property, you have certain legal protections in place. Stability and Appreciation: Real estate generally holds and increases in value over time. Unlike cryptos, which can be highly volatile, real estate tends to provide more stable returns.

Income and Diversification

One of the major advantages of real estate investment is the potential for income generation. You can buy a home, rent it out, or even live in it while earning rental income. This provides a regular cash flow that can be a significant benefit in terms of wealth-building.

The Pros and Cons of Crypto Investment

Why Crypto is Rewarding Yet Risky

Cryptocurrencies, on the other hand, offer the potential for high returns and quick profit growth, but they come with their own set of challenges:

Volatility: Cryptocurrencies like Ethereum can be extremely volatile. Their value can fluctuate dramatically, making them a high-risk, high-reward investment. Security Concerns: Unlike real estate, there is no regulatory framework or official tracking for most cryptocurrencies.
